Default October weekly Standalone sales up 25-50%

Buried in the following article is some news about an uptick in standalone sales:

http://www.videobusiness.com/article...?desc=topstory

Quote:
“We have been working with key retailers to put together account specific offers, where we bundle a device or the PlayStation 3 remote with one of our titles, which gives the customers value in return,” said Dorinda Marticorena, Warner senior VP of worldwide marketing and high-def. “You will see a plethora of offers from Warner in November and December.”

She believes that consumers are now especially primed to purchase Blu-ray players, as manufacturers began offering models at new low pricing levels in October. Originally $399 for much of this year, Sony and Samsung BD Live-ready models fell to $299 at the end of September

Regardless of a tightening economy, October set-top weekly sales are 25% to 50% higher than prior weeks, according to Marticorena.

“We are encouraged about the momentum we are seeing with Blu-ray players in October,” she said.
